国产探花免费观看_亚洲丰满少妇自慰呻吟_97日韩有码在线_资源在线日韩欧美_一区二区精品毛片,辰东完美世界有声小说,欢乐颂第一季,yy玄幻小说排行榜完本

首頁 > 數據庫 > SQL Server > 正文

SQL SERVER 2012新增函數之邏輯函數IIF

2024-08-31 01:04:43
字體:
來源:轉載
供稿:網友

前言

SQL SERVER 2012中新增了IIF函數,這個函數在VB或是ACCESS中是存在的。感興趣的朋友們下面來一起學習學習吧。

格式如下

iif(布爾表達式,value1,value2)

也就是說如果表達式成立,那么就返回value1,如果不成立,就返回value2.

示例如下

例如:

sql;">select iif(30>45,'對','錯') as 結果 /* 結果 ---- 錯 */ select iif(null=null,'對','錯') as 結果 /* 結果 ---- 錯 */ select iif(null is null,'對','錯') as 結果 /* 結果 ---- 對 */ 

這讓我想起SQLSERVER之前有個函數叫NULLIF,如果兩個指定的表達式相等,則返回空值。

declare @i int set @i=null select NULLIF(@i,null) /* NULL */ 

NULLIF上面返回NULL,并不說明兩者相等,而是兩者不相等時,返回前者,而前者的@i恰巧為NULL造成的。

總結

以上就是關于SQL SERVER 2012新增函數之邏輯函數IIF的全部內容了,希望本文的內容對大家的學習或者工作能帶來一定的幫助,如果有疑問大家可以留言交流,謝謝大家對VeVb武林網的支持。


注:相關教程知識閱讀請移步到MSSQL教程頻道。
發表評論 共有條評論
用戶名: 密碼:
驗證碼: 匿名發表
主站蜘蛛池模板: 苗栗县| 锡林浩特市| 吴桥县| 出国| 西乌珠穆沁旗| 巴彦县| 大洼县| 大荔县| 平度市| 锡林郭勒盟| 阿瓦提县| 思南县| 阆中市| 江城| 湖州市| 沐川县| 新丰县| 宁河县| 临泽县| 定州市| 南开区| 邯郸县| 治多县| 甘泉县| 元氏县| 康乐县| 新宾| 柯坪县| 蒲江县| 浮梁县| 塔城市| 黄石市| 牟定县| 阿巴嘎旗| 天等县| 延安市| 资兴市| 安丘市| 平塘县| 牡丹江市| 铁岭市|